WebApr 15, 2024 · Published on April 15, 2024 by Katie Gindt. One of the challenges for pricing standing hay is the lack of an established commodity market like corn or soybeans. Another challenge is multiple cuttings with different quality and yield, versus a single year end harvest for grain crops. WebMay 29, 2013 · Here's an example calculation for a lower productivity field that is typical in western Oregon: Production of 2 Tons/acre and the bales weigh 65 lb. 4,000 lb./65 lb. per bale = 62 bales/ac. Excellent fields might produce 7 tons per acre and bales might be packed tighter and weigh 85 lb each: 14,000 lb./ 85 lb. per bale = 165 bales.
